A highly regarded, forward-thinking law firm based in Liverpool is seeking an experienced RTA Litigation Executive or Paralegal to join their expanding team. This role offers a unique blend of professional growth, work-life balance, and a supportive environment, making it an ideal move for those looking to advance their career in personal injury law.

Job Title – RTA Litigation Executive / Paralegal

Location – Liverpool

Salary – £30,000 - £38,000

Benefits – 25 days holiday with buying and selling scheme, hybrid working, medicash, life assurance, pension scheme and long term training and development.

Duties:

  • Manage a high volume caseload of Fast Track Personal Injury RTA claims using the firm’s Case Management Systems

  • Provide professional, timely, and relevant legal advice to clients, maintaining regular contact and managing expectations

  • Handle cases with denial of liability and causation arguments independently

  • Assess liability and quantum, review medical reports, research case law, draft schedules of special damages, and determine suitable compensation awards

  • Identify cases for tactical litigation and proceed expeditiously

  • Approach settlements with a practical and commercial mindset, advising clients on litigation and cost risks.

    Experience and Knowledge Required:

  • Substantial experience managing a caseload of Fast Track RTA litigated claims

  • Strong drafting skills and the ability to negotiate appropriate settlements

  • Solid working knowledge of the CPR, legislation, and relevant case law
